专业的JAVA编程教程与资源

网站首页 > java教程 正文

Java运算符之算术运算符和举例说明

temp10 2024-09-27 02:50:07 java教程 15 ℃ 0 评论

#秋日生活打卡季#

运算符之算术运算符

运算符分类:

Java运算符之算术运算符和举例说明

  1. 算术运算符
  2. 赋值运算符
  3. 比较运算符
  4. 逻辑运算符
  5. 位运运算符
  6. 三目运算符

运算符:就是对常量和变量进行操作的符号。

算术运算符:

 	 + ,- ,*(乘) ,/(除) ,
	 %(得到是余数) ,++(自加一) , --(自减一)
	 ++ --运算使用
	   //单独使用:
	        ++x和x++效果一样	
	   //当++或--在与其他数据一起运算时
        	++x和x++有区别
       区别:放在操作数的前面,先自增或自减,然后参加运算
            放在操作数的后面,先参与运算,在自增或自减	

例一:

class Yunuan{ 
	public static void main(string[] args){
		int x = 3;
        int y = 8;
     	System.out.println(x+y);//输出结果11
     	System.out.println(x-y);//输出结果-5
     	System.out.println(x*y);//输出结果24
    	System.out.println(x/y);//输出结果0(整数相除只能得到整数)
	    //如果想到小数只需要把任意数据中的一个改为浮点数
     	System.out.println(x%y);//输出结果为3
     	x++
     	System.out.println(x);//输出结果4
     	x--
        System.out.println(x);//输出结果2

	}  
} 

例二:

class YunSuan{
	public static void main(String[] args){
		int a = 10;
		int b = 10;
		int c = 10;
		int d = 10;
		a = b++;//a=10 b=11 c=10 d=10
		c = --a;//a=9 b=11 c=9 d=10
		b = ++a;//a=10 b=10 c=9 d=10 
		a = c--;//a=9 b=10 c=8 d=10
		System.out.println("a:"+a);
		System.out.println("b:"+b);
		System.out.println("c:"+c);
		System.out.println("d:"+d);
		
		int x = 4 ;
		int y = (x++)+(++x)+(x*10);
		//4+6+6*10
		//x=5,6
		System.out.println("x:"+x);//输出结果6
		System.out.println("y:"+y);//输出结果70
		
	}
}

本文暂时没有评论,来添加一个吧(●'◡'●)

欢迎 发表评论:

最近发表
标签列表